OriginsThe origins of the Bockelmann surname are predominantly German, with the name primarily found in Germany and other German-speaking regions.
Geographic DistributionThe Bockelmann surname is most commonly found in Germany, with a significant presence in other German-speaking countries such as Austria and Switzerland.
VariationsVariations of the Bockelmann surname include Bockelman, Boeckelman, and Böckelmann (with umlaut).
